A stunning Ram-raid from the classy Clarets propelled them even closer to the play-offs as returning hero Chris McCann made it a day to remember at Pride Park.
McCann crowned a triumphant comeback from long-term injury with a fantastic fourth goal to cap a remarkable second-half comeback from Eddie Howe's rampant side. Trailing 2-1 at the break, Chris Eagles' second goal of the game and 14th of the season got Burnley level after his penalty had been parried by Brad Jones.
